B4GALT5

RNA & survival
SurvivalRNAKaplan–Meier · TCGA cohorts

Across TCGA pan-cancer cohorts, B4GALT5 RNA is linked to patient survival in 23 of 34 cancer types, making it the most broadly survival-associated B4GALT5 data layer compared with 3 for mutation status and 5 for mass-spec protein.

The strongest signal is observed in pancreatic adenocarcinoma (PAAD), where higher B4GALT5 RNA is associated with worse disease-free survival. In most high-consensus cancer types, elevated B4GALT5 expression acts as an unfavorable survival marker, although some lineages such as KIRC and SCLC show a favorable association.

PAAD, ACC, and LIHC are the cancer types where B4GALT5 RNA most reproducibly stratifies survival.
